Hydrostatic Pressure Water Removal Cost in Bountiful, UT

The cost of hydrostatic pressure water removal can vary depending on the severity and scope of the damage, as well as local conditions in Bountiful, UT. Our team will work closely with you to understand your specific needs and provide a customized estimate for your service.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The amount of water that needs to be extracted, as well as the location and accessibility of the water.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area, as well as the type and amount of equipment needed to dry out the space.
Monitoring and Verification $500 – $2,000 The frequency and duration of the monitoring and verification process, as well as the type and amount of equipment needed.
Final Inspection and Cleaning $500 – $2,000 The scope and complexity of the final inspection and cleaning process, as well as the type and amount of equipment needed.
More Services (e.g. Mold remediation, structural repairs) $1,000 – $10,000 The scope and complexity of the more services needed, as well as the type and amount of equipment and labor required.

Keep in mind that these estimates are based on average costs and can v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will work closely with you to provide a customized estimate for your service.

Common Questions About Hydrostatic Pressure Water Removal

How long does hydrostatic pressure water removal take?

Our team works quickly and efficiently to remove water and dry out your space, usually within 24-48 hours. But, the exact timeline will depend on the scope and complexity of the damage.

What causes hydrostatic pressure water damage?

Hydrostatic pressure water damage is caused by water that seeps into your walls, floors, and foundation, often due to heavy rainfall, flooding, or poor drainage.

Can I prevent hydrostatic pressure water damage?

Yes, there are steps you can take to prevent hydrostatic pressure water damage, such as ensuring proper drainage, installing a sump pump, and regular maintenance of your plumbing system.
